Heute möchte ich eine kleine Funktion über das Drucken von Webseiten und das Aufrufen von Fenster () direkt erstellen. Wesen Wesen
Später versuchte ich, eine IE -Druckkontrolle zu verwenden, aber nur zu unterstützen, IE war etwas übel, und ich konnte nur zurückkehren, um den Grund zu finden.
Es stellte sich heraus, dass die Seite, die ich drucken wollte, aufgrund der Pop -up -Schicht von Bruder, so dass dieses Phänomen später erschien.
Zusätzlich,
Kopieren Sie den Code -Code wie folgt:
Funktion Vorschau ()
{{{{
bdhtml = window.document.body.innerhtml;
SPRNSTR = "<!-startprint->" ";
eprnstr = "<!-endprint->" ";
prnhtml = bdhtml.substring (bdhtml.indexof (Sprnstr) +17);
prnhtml = prnhtml.substring (0, prnhtml.indexof (ePrnstr));
window.document.body.innerhtml = prnhtml;
window.print ();
}
</script>
PUT <!-Startprint-> und <!-Endprint-> Am Anfang und am Ende des Inhalts, der gedruckt werden muss, werden nur die erforderlichen Teile gedruckt, nicht die gesamte Seite. (Schauen Sie sich die Blogs anderer an, hehe)